About The Ho Hing Dai Family Foundation Inc
The Ho Hing Dai Family Foundation Inc (EIN: 203744470) is a nonprofit organization based in Wilmington, DE, classified under NTEE code T22. The organization reported total revenue of $602K and total assets of $1.7M according to its most recent IRS 990 filing. Filing History
IRS 990 filing history for The Ho Hing Dai Family Foundation Inc showing financial trends over 10 years of public records:
Over 10 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2023), The Ho Hing Dai Family Foundation Inc's revenue has declined by 117.4%, moving from $119K to $-20,738. Total assets increased by 8.6% over the same period, from $1.5M to $1.7M. Total functional expenses rose by 26.2%, from $94K to $118K. The organization holds $1 in liabilities against $1.7M in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 0.0%), resulting in net assets of $1.7M.
| Year | Revenue | Expenses | Assets | Liabilities | Officer Comp. % |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2023 | $-20,738 | $118K | $1.7M | $1 | — | View 990 |
| 2022 | $88K | $131K | $1.8M | $1 | — | View 990 |
| 2021 | $208K | $126K | $1.8M | $1 | — | View 990 |
| 2020 | $150K | $120K | $1.8M | $1 | — | View 990 |
| 2019 | $122K | $116K | $1.7M | $1 | — | View 990 |
| 2015 | $47K | $108K | $1.6M | $1 | — | View 990 |
| 2014 | $110K | $105K | $1.7M | $1 | — | View 990 |
| 2013 | $210K | $101K | $1.6M | $1 | — | View 990 |
| 2012 | $105K | $95K | $1.5M | $1 | — | View 990 |
| 2011 | $119K | $94K | $1.5M | $1 | — | View 990 |

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ers.
